A few weeks ago I was contacted by House of Hopes asking if I would donate and volunteer my time photographing a very special adoption. I was overjoyed and saw this as an amazing opportunity to serve God and to share my talents to give an amazing gift to this sweet family. 

The Terry's, unfortunately, had already been familiar with this great organization because of their daughter, Charlotte, who had been diagnosed with cancer and had passed away before she reached her first birthday. You can read their previous story here: https://www.facebook.com/HouseofHopes.org/posts/866492266752389:0
Deeply moved by their heartbreaking loss I of course said yes to this opportunity. 

On October 12, 2017, I met the Terry's at the hospital as we all awaited the arrival of their new son.  Mom and I waited in the recovery room while dad was able to be in the operating room to cut the cord and bring him to us when the nurses "ok'd" him. I still remember the excitement and tears that welled up in everyone's eyes as dad carried him down the hallway and mom knew he was coming. It was an amazing thing to capture, this new life and adventure for this family. I'm humbled and blessed to have gotten to be apart of this and can't wait for more opportunities like this one. None of this would have been possible without the House of Hopes organization.
